贝美司琼INN:bemesetron;开发代号:MDL-72222)是一种用作5-HT3受体拮抗剂的药物。[1]它具有与甲氧氯普胺相当的止吐作用,[2]然而它不用于临床,其主要应用是在科学研究中,研究5-HT3受体与滥用药物作用的关系。[3][4][5][6]
